    Bearing Fault Detection Based on Acoustic Emission Technique

    • Acoustic Emission technology was used to diagnose the typical defect of rolling bearing and identify the size of fault.A new processing way of so-called time domain plus frequency domain was proposed for the complicated AE signals,which were processed by combining short-time absolute average and autocorrelation function to extract bearing characteristic frequency simply and effectively.In addition,through researching on the AE signal of bearing rollers in some particular experiments and analyzing the character of the rolling entry into and depart from the fault area,then the time difference between entry and depart can be calculated and the fault width of bearings can be identified.The experiment results prove the way of defect diagnosis and fault size identification is effective and believable.
